While it's disassembled:

Machine flywheel
Replace rear main seal and inspect crank for groove (use speedi sleeve if necessary)
Replace pilot bushing (it's a bushing, not a bearing)
Replace disc and pressure plate
Replace throwout bearing
Take the opportunity to clean the bellhousing and transmission
Reseal transmission (input bearing retainer & bellhousing-the bolt holes are open to gear oil).
Replace jackshaft nuts (there are plenty of threads explaining why).

Remember to mark the flywheel, as it only goes on the crank one way.
I used loctite on flywheel and pressure plate bolts.
Tech manual describes how to adjust the clutch linkage (there is a procedure).
Use a takeout input shaft to align the clutch disc-my clutch aligning tool was insufficient and I had to pull everything back apart and re-do it.
